Might and Magic at its Peak

User Rating: 8.6 | Might and Magic VII: For Blood and Honor PC
They took everything that was great about MM6 and improved upon it. The gameplay is addictive, the role playing element is fleshed-out, there are tons of areas to explore and conquer, there are multiple ways to solve the game (2 endings, anyway) and at least 2 completely different ways to play the game, and as a bonus, the mythology and history of Erathia are kept intact so the game connects with the rest of 3D0's world.

This is the best game of this type that I've ever played - I enjoyed this as much as I did the Bard's Tale 3 when it came out (and I played that game through 3 times on 3 different OS). My only gripe (and I don't really care that much) is that the graphics are third-rate - but if you are looking for a good game, you should overlook the graphics and enjoy a game that shines without having to be techincally superior.
